C23HPVM2BR HPV for GBMSM: braille

This is a Braille version of the main leaflet C23HPVM2. The human papillomavirus (HPV) vaccine is available through GUM & HIV clinics to MSM who are up to and including 45 years of age. The vaccine will help to prevent HPV infection which can cause genital warts and HPV-associated cancers. It is especially important for those who are living with HIV, and those who have multiple sexual partners. This leaflet includes information about the HPV vaccine, the diseases that it will help to protect against and how the vaccines help protect from genital warts and HPV associated

YPMACWY1TI A guide to the MenACWY vaccine: Tigrinya

This leaflet explains the MenACWY vaccine that protects against 4 types of meningococcal disease (group A, group C, group W and group Y) which can cause severe illness including septicaemia. The MenACWY vaccine is routinely offered to those aged 13 and 14 in school year 9 and young people remain eligible until aged 25. Anyone who has missed their MenACWY vaccination should catch up as soon as possible through their school immunisation team or their GP practice. Particularly before attending a new college or university.
